Key Terms: Download, Upload, and Ping

Before you run a test, it’s crucial to understand the three core metrics:

  • Download Speed: Measured in Megabits per second (Mbps), this is the rate at which data is pulled from the internet to your device. It affects streaming, browsing, and file downloads.
  • Upload Speed: Also in Mbps, this is the rate at which you send data from your device to the internet. It’s vital for video calls, live streaming, and backing up files to the cloud.
  • Ping (Latency): Measured in milliseconds (ms), this is the reaction time of your connection—how quickly you get a response after sending a request. Low ping is critical for online gaming and video conferencing.

How to Test Your Network Speed Accurately

Testing your speed is straightforward, but following best practices ensures accurate results.

Step 1: Choose a Reputable Speed Test Tool

Several free, browser-based services are industry standards. Popular and reliable options include:

  • Ookla Speedtest
  • Fast.com (by Netflix)
  • Google Fiber Speed Test
  • MLab Speed Test

Step 2: Prepare for an Accurate Test

To get a true reading of your maximum speed, eliminate variables that can skew results:

  1. Connect via Ethernet: For the most accurate test, connect your computer directly to your router with an Ethernet cable. Wi-Fi tests are useful but can be lower due to interference, distance, and walls.
  2. Pause Network Activity: Ensure no other devices on your network are downloading updates, streaming, or backing up data.
  3. Close Applications: Shut down any programs on your test device that use the internet, like cloud storage sync, streaming apps, or email clients.
  4. Restart Your Hardware: A quick reboot of your modem and router can clear temporary glitches.

Step 3: Run the Test and Interpret Results

Navigate to your chosen speed test website and click “Go.” The test takes about 30 seconds. Once complete, compare your results (Download, Upload, Ping) to the speeds advertised in your ISP plan. Remember, it’s normal for wired speeds to be slightly under the advertised “up to” speed, but a consistent deficit of more than 20-30% may warrant a call to your provider.

What to Do With Your Speed Test Results

Now that you have the numbers, here’s how to act on them:

  • If Speeds Match Your Plan: Your ISP is delivering. If you still experience slowness, the issue may be with your Wi-Fi, a specific website/server, or the device itself.
  • If Speeds Are Consistently Lower: Contact your ISP’s technical support. Provide them with multiple test results (taken at different times of day) as evidence.
  • If Wi-Fi is Much Slower than Ethernet: This indicates a local wireless issue. Consider repositioning your router, updating its firmware, switching to a less congested Wi-Fi channel, or investing in a Wi-Fi extender or mesh system.
  • If Ping is Very High: High latency can be harder to fix. It can be due to network congestion, your ISP’s routing, or a great physical distance to the server you’re connecting to. A wired connection usually provides the best ping.

Beyond the Basic Test: Advanced Considerations

For power users or those with persistent issues, consider these steps:

  • Test at Different Times: Run tests during peak evening hours and off-peak morning hours. Congestion on your ISP’s network can lower speeds at busy times.
  • Test to Different Servers: Speed test tools let you choose a server location. Test to one geographically close and one farther away to see how distance affects your ping and speed.
  • Use Your Router’s Tools: Many modern routers have built-in speed tests and QoS (Quality of Service) settings to prioritize traffic from specific devices or applications.
